Pergola Sealing in Alpharetta, GA
Pergola sealing services involve applying protective coatings to the surface of wooden or metal pergolas to prevent damage from moisture, UV rays, and general wear over time. This process helps maintain the appearance and structural integrity of outdoor structures, making it a common choice for property owners looking to extend the lifespan of their pergolas. Projects typically include sealing new installations, as well as rejuvenating older pergolas that may have become weathered or faded, ensuring they remain attractive and functional for years to come.
Homeowners considering pergola sealing often want to understand the types of sealants used, the benefits of sealing, and how often maintenance might be needed. It’s important to assess the material of the pergola, as different surfaces may require specific products for optimal protection. Property owners usually inquire about the preparation process, the expected appearance after sealing, and whether the service can help prevent issues such as rot, cracking, or warping caused by exposure to the elements.

Pergola Sealing Questions
What is pergola sealing? Pergola sealing involves applying a protective coating to prevent damage from moisture, UV rays, and other environmental factors, helping to extend the lifespan of the structure.
Why should homeowners consider pergola sealing? Sealing helps maintain the appearance and structural integrity of a pergola by reducing weather-related wear and preventing wood rot or warping.
When is the best time to seal a pergola? The optimal time for sealing is during dry, mild weather to ensure proper adhesion and curing of the sealant.
What types of sealants are used for pergolas? Water-based and oil-based sealants are common options, chosen based on the material of the pergola and the desired level of protection.
